Explanation:  Separation of powers, therefore, refers to the division of government responsibilities into distinct branches to limit any one branch from exercising the core functions of another. The intent is to prevent the concentration of power and provide for checks and balances.

The term  "trias political" or "separation of powers" was coined by  an 18th century French social and political philosopher.

Separation of powers, therefore, refers to the division of government responsibilities into distinct branches to limit any one branch from exercising the core functions of another.  

The traditional characterizations of the powers of the branches of American government are:

The legislative branch is responsible for enacting the laws of the state and appropriating the money necessary to operate the government.  

The executive branch is responsible for implementing and administering the public policy enacted and funded by the legislative branch.

What did their loss in king phillip’s war mean for Native Americans

Answers

question:what did their loss in king phillip’s war mean for Native Americans

Explanation:

Unparalleled Destruction. King Philip's War is considered the bloodiest war per capital in U.S. history. It left several hundred colonists dead and dozens of English settlements destroyed or heavily damaged. Thousands of Indians were killed, wounded or captured and sold into slavery or indentured servitude.
